Message Overview:
Fault Message:
ASCA FAILED (LEVEL A) / POWER UP
Fault Code:
2463001DCP
Associated CAS:
| Reporting LRU: | DC Power Center (DCPC) |
| System Description: | 24-60-00 |
| Schematic Diagram: | 24-61-00 [ Global Express ] [ G5000 ] [ Global XRS ] |
| Wiring Diagram: | 24-61-01 [ Global Express ] [ G5000 ] [ Global XRS ] |
Fault Description:
- The DC Power Center (DCPC) Primary Logic Cards (PLCs) detect a discrepancy between the Auxiliary Power Unit (APU) Start Contactor Assembly (ASCA) Solid State Power Controller (SSPC) 5 status and its commanded state
- The ASCA SSPC 5 status and its commanded state are in agreement (both indicate off state) but voltage is still present on the SSPC 5 output
Possible Causes:
- Auxiliary Power Unit (APU) Start Contactor Assembly (ASCA) (A48)
- DC Power Center (DCPC) (A63)
- Circuit Breaker (CB-D2)
- DC Power Center (DCPC) Primary Logic Card (PLC) 1
- DC Power Center (DCPC) Primary Logic Card (PLC) 2
- DC Power Center (DCPC) Primary Logic Card (PLC) 3
- DC Power Center (DCPC) Diode (D5)
- Associated Wiring

Troubleshooting Recommendations:
- Set battery master switch (BMS) to ON. (EXT power cord disconnected).
- Get access to the Signboard menu and check DCPC IN label 360. (Only bit in gray need to be look at).
For DCPC IN label 360.- If bit 24 is set to 0, go to step 11.
- If bit 24 is set to 1, continue with next step.
- Get access to the APU Battery and disconnect connector A89P2.
- Get access to the ASCA and disconnect connector A48P2.
- Make sure circuit breaker CB-D2 is set to 'IN' CCPB.
- Perform a continuity check as follows:
From To Result A48P2-S Ground - If there is no continuity, repair defective wiring as required and do close out.
- If there is continuity, continue with next step.
- Remove all 3 DCPC PLCs. Perform a continuity check as follows:
From To Result A48P2-B Ground A48P2-L Ground - If there is no continuity, go to step 11.
- If there is continuity, continue with next step.
- Get access to the DCPC and disconnect connector A63P1.
- Perform a wiring check as follows:
From To Result A48P2-B Ground A48P2-L Ground - If there is continuity, repair defective wiring as required and do close out.
- If there is no continuity, continue with next step.
- Replace the DCPC. Is the fault still present?
- If NO, do close out.
- If YES, continue with next step.
- Get access to the APU Battery and make sure connector A89P2 is disconnected.
- Apply AC electrical power to the aircraft.
- Perform a 28 VDC voltage check at ASCA connection E4.
- If voltage is not present, go to step 15.
- If voltage is present, continue with next step.
- Refer to SmartFix Plus CAIMS message 2460450DCP DCPC diode 5 for additional troubleshooting.
- Replace the ASCA.
- Do close out.
